On Fri, 14 Dec 2007 17:38:23 -0600, BumHead wrote:

Can be dangerous. I've done a couple of square turnings and those
wings are scary. Trick is slow and easy with light cuts and be very
careful 'cause those wings are as you said GHOST. I used a trick
someone told me to sand my turnings by wrapping sandpaper around a
piece of styrofoam packing that I took out of some box, Kept my hands
away from those wings.


I sort of go with Derrel on the speed... I'd rather turn it a bit faster and
lessen the chance of a catch..

Having lots of sore fingers and a few scars from wings, I use foam backed sand
paper, folded at least double... and if possible, on the end of a dowel or flat
piece of stock..

Both of the bowls in the pictures that I posted were probably 85 or 90% power
sanded... Sanding pads are easier to replace than fingers..
